arm and core balance
We would need to have a build of spads autohost for the arm, armhf and arm64 processors as well, and not just x86. This platform has increased in popularity and is a viable alternative nowadays.
Re: arm and core balance
The P in SPADS stands for Perl. There are no compilations and therefore no builds involved. You'd need a build of spring-dedicated for those platforms.
But since most of the servers/VPS you can rent are x86, this is a non-issue.
